Sukiyaki (Beef Hot Pot)
Main CourseJapan

SukiyakiBeef Hot Pot

Thin slices of beef, tofu, noodles, and vegetables simmered at the table in a sweet-savory broth. This is a festive Japanese hot pot with rich flavor and a cozy, shared style of eating.

Ingredients

Quantities update automatically when you change the serving size.

4

Pot

  • 500g
    Top Round Beef (thinly sliced)
  • 400g
    Napa Cabbage (cut into bite-size pieces)
  • 200g
    Onion (thickly sliced)
  • 150g
    Shiitake Mushroom (stems removed)
  • 300g
    Firm Tofu (cut into cubes)
  • 200g
    Shirataki Noodles (rinsed)

Broth

  • 500ml
    Dashi Stock
  • 120ml
    Soy Sauce
  • 80ml
    Mirin
  • 60ml
    Sake
  • 30g
    White Sugar

Dipping

  • 4pcs
    Egg (pasteurized, optional)

Cook through it

Method

Follow each step in order. Ingredient names are highlighted as you go.

6 steps
  1. 01

    Combine the dashi stock, soy sauce, mirin, sake, and white sugar in a pot and heat gently until the sugar dissolves.

  2. 02

    Arrange the top round beef, napa cabbage, onion, shiitake mushroom, firm tofu, and shirataki noodles in a wide pan or shallow pot.

  3. 03

    Pour in enough broth to come partway up the ingredients and bring to a gentle simmer over medium heat.

  4. 04

    Cook the ingredients in batches as they simmer, adding more broth as needed so everything stays moist but not submerged too deeply.

  5. 05

    Place the eggs into individual bowls.

  6. 06

    Cook the beef and vegetables in the simmering broth before eating. Serve the pasteurized eggs in individual bowls as an optional dipping accompaniment.
